Here are a few things you can do either first thing in the morning or anytime of day when you find you are falling into the rabbit hole of familiar worry, anxiety, rumination, irritation or any problematic/ habitual mind/body loops. We all know these all too familiar states all too well; if we choose to work with them we can begin to move beyond them. Like the old adage: "You have to name it to tame it". These deceptively simple steps are designed to help you name it, deliberately drop into your body via somatic awareness and in doing so, summon your innate calming (body) and quieting (mind) mechanisms to step up and escort you into a more refreshed, open state.
